
i7-7500U做虚拟机的优势:低功耗、适合轻量级虚拟化、性价比高。
低功耗是i7-7500U的显著特点,这使得它在笔记本电脑中表现出色,特别是在需要长时间运行虚拟机的场景中。虽然这款处理器并非专为高性能虚拟化设计,但对于轻量级虚拟机任务,如开发测试环境、运行单个应用程序或进行基础的虚拟网络实验,它的性能和能效表现都较为均衡。接下来,我们将深入探讨i7-7500U的架构、性能、内存需求、存储配置、软件选择以及实战应用等多个方面,帮助你更好地理解和利用这款处理器进行虚拟化操作。
一、处理器架构与性能
1、架构特点
i7-7500U属于Intel第七代Kaby Lake架构,基于14nm工艺制造。作为一款低功耗处理器,i7-7500U的设计初衷是为了在轻薄笔记本中提供平衡的性能和续航表现。它拥有双核四线程,基本频率为2.7GHz,最大睿频频率可达3.5GHz。
2、性能分析
对于虚拟化而言,处理器的多线程能力和频率是关键因素。i7-7500U的双核四线程虽然不如高端处理器的多核多线程,但在轻量级虚拟化场景中,仍然能够提供足够的计算能力。它的睿频技术能够在需要时提升频率,确保虚拟机在高负载下依然能够流畅运行。
二、内存需求与配置
1、内存大小
虚拟化对内存的需求较为敏感,因为每个虚拟机都需要独立的内存分配。i7-7500U支持DDR4和LPDDR3内存,最大支持32GB内存。对于运行多个虚拟机的场景,建议至少配置16GB内存,以保证每个虚拟机有足够的内存空间。
2、内存分配
在配置虚拟机时,需要合理分配内存。一般来说,每个虚拟机至少需要2GB内存。如果运行多个虚拟机,需要考虑总内存分配不能超过物理内存的75%,以免影响主机操作系统和虚拟机的整体性能。
三、存储配置与优化
1、硬盘类型
存储性能对虚拟机的运行速度有直接影响。建议使用SSD替代传统的HDD,因为SSD的读写速度远高于HDD,能够显著提升虚拟机的启动速度和响应时间。
2、分区管理
在硬盘分区时,可以为每个虚拟机分配独立的分区,或者使用动态扩展的虚拟硬盘(VHD)文件。这样可以更好地管理存储空间,避免不同虚拟机之间的存储冲突。
四、虚拟化软件选择
1、VMware Workstation
VMware Workstation是广泛使用的桌面虚拟化软件,支持Windows和Linux操作系统。它提供了丰富的功能和高效的性能,适合开发者和IT专业人员使用。i7-7500U在运行VMware Workstation时,能够充分利用其多线程能力和睿频技术,确保虚拟机的流畅运行。
2、Oracle VirtualBox
Oracle VirtualBox是开源的虚拟化软件,支持多种操作系统,包括Windows、Linux和Mac OS。它的轻量级设计和灵活的配置选项,使其成为轻量级虚拟化任务的理想选择。对于i7-7500U而言,VirtualBox的低资源占用特点能够充分发挥处理器的性能。
五、虚拟化实战应用
1、开发测试环境
在开发测试环境中,虚拟机能够提供独立的操作系统和软件环境,避免对主机系统的干扰。i7-7500U的多线程能力和适中的性能,能够满足大多数开发测试任务的需求。
2、运行单个应用程序
对于需要运行单个应用程序的场景,如网络监测、数据分析等,虚拟机提供了隔离的运行环境。i7-7500U的高频率和低功耗特点,能够确保应用程序的稳定运行,同时延长笔记本的续航时间。
3、基础虚拟网络实验
在网络学习和实验中,虚拟机能够模拟不同的网络设备和拓扑结构。i7-7500U的性能足以支持基础的虚拟网络实验,如配置路由器、防火墙等设备。
六、性能优化与注意事项
1、启用VT-x虚拟化技术
i7-7500U支持Intel VT-x虚拟化技术,在BIOS中启用该功能,能够显著提升虚拟机的性能和稳定性。
2、合理配置虚拟机资源
在创建虚拟机时,需要合理配置CPU、内存和存储资源,避免资源过度分配导致主机系统性能下降。同时,建议关闭不必要的虚拟机服务和进程,减少资源占用。
3、定期维护与更新
定期更新虚拟化软件和操作系统,确保系统的安全性和性能。同时,定期清理虚拟机的临时文件和日志文件,释放存储空间。
七、项目团队管理系统推荐
在团队协作和项目管理中,选择合适的项目管理系统能够显著提升工作效率。对于研发项目管理和通用项目协作,以下两个系统值得推荐:
1、研发项目管理系统PingCode
PingCode是一款专为研发团队设计的项目管理系统,支持敏捷开发、Scrum、Kanban等多种开发模式。它提供了任务管理、版本控制、代码评审等功能,帮助团队高效协作和交付高质量的软件产品。
2、通用项目协作软件Worktile
Worktile是一款通用项目协作软件,适用于各类团队和企业。它提供了任务管理、文件共享、沟通协作等功能,支持跨部门和跨地域的团队协作。Worktile的灵活性和易用性,使其成为项目管理和团队协作的理想选择。
八、结论
综上所述,i7-7500U作为一款低功耗处理器,在轻量级虚拟化场景中具有良好的性能表现。通过合理配置内存和存储资源,选择合适的虚拟化软件,并进行必要的性能优化,i7-7500U能够满足大多数虚拟化任务的需求。同时,借助PingCode和Worktile等项目管理系统,团队可以实现高效的项目协作和管理。
相关问答FAQs:
1. 如何使用i7-7500U处理器来运行虚拟机?
- 首先,确保您的电脑配置达到运行虚拟机的要求,包括足够的RAM和硬盘空间。
- 其次,下载并安装一款虚拟机软件,如VMware Workstation或VirtualBox。
- 然后,启动虚拟机软件并创建一个新的虚拟机实例。
- 在创建虚拟机时,选择合适的操作系统和配置虚拟机的硬件资源,如处理器核心数量和内存大小。
- 最后,安装所需的操作系统并在虚拟机中运行您的应用程序或软件。
2. i7-7500U处理器能否满足虚拟机的需求?
- 是的,i7-7500U是一款强大的处理器,通常用于轻型笔记本电脑和超极本。
- 它拥有双核心四线程设计,并且具有较高的时钟频率和智能缓存技术,可以提供出色的性能。
- 这使得i7-7500U处理器能够轻松运行多个虚拟机实例,并处理复杂的计算任务。
3. i7-7500U处理器在虚拟机中的性能如何优化?
- 首先,确保您的操作系统和虚拟机软件都是最新版本,以获得最佳的性能和稳定性。
- 其次,为虚拟机分配足够的RAM和处理器核心,以确保每个虚拟机实例都有足够的资源来运行。
- 然后,考虑使用SSD硬盘来存储虚拟机的文件和数据,以提高读写速度和响应性能。
- 此外,关闭不必要的后台应用程序和服务,以释放处理器和内存资源,提高虚拟机的性能。
- 最后,定期进行虚拟机的维护和优化,如清理临时文件和碎片整理,以确保其正常运行和最佳性能。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2808009